>> > >> Right now when I click on my replay button it only goes back 5
>> > >> seconds, which makes some things sort of painful. When you skip
>> ahead
>> > >> 30 seconds you have to skip back 6 times to get back where you
>> were. I
>> > >> looked all over for this changing this setting but I can't seem to
>> > >> find it anywhere. In fact I think it's listed in the TV Settings
>> area,
>> > >> but it's not on the screen it's suppose to be at. I would also
>> like to
>> > >> change the 10 minute skip ahead/back to 5 minutes. Anyway one know
>> > >> where these settings can be changed?
>> > >>
>> > >
>> > > On our box, we've set it to go forward 28 seconds, and back, I
>> dunno,
>> > > either 5 or 8. There's magic, though, in that if you go one
>> direction,
>> > > and then the other one within some short period of time, the jump
>> > > distance on the second changes temporarily to match, so you can
>> correct
>> > > overshoots easily.
>> > >
>> > > I don't know where that knob is; it's probably been moved going
>> from
>> > > .18 to .20.
>> >
>> > Smart Fast Forwarding
>> > If enabled, then immediately after rewinding, only skip forward the
>> same
>> > amount as skipping backwards.
>>
>> This is also the case for commercial skip. If you commercial skip
>> forward (and it goes too far) hit commercial skip back and it will go
>> to the previous spot, instead of the previous commercial flag.
>
> Isn't that the previous commercial flag, anyway? There are two
> commercial flags for every commercial break - commercial start and
> commercial end.
You can hit the commercial skip button at any point - it's most useful
when you hit commercial skip, but the system didn't flag what you're
seeing as a break, and skips 15+ minutes to the next break that it did
flag.
